Books Giving
BFC’s Classroom Booksgiving is a literacy initiative dedicated to bringing the joy of reading directly into classrooms. Through this program, we provide students with books they can call their own, helping to inspire curiosity, imagination, and a lifelong love of learning. By partnering with educators and supporters,
Classroom Booksgiving ensures that more children have access to diverse, engaging stories that encourage creativity and strengthen reading skills. Together, we are turning generosity into opportunity—one classroom, one book, and one reader at a time.



Children’s Book & Activity Box
The Children’s Book & Activity Box Program is Bookish Fairy Club’s signature initiative, designed to bring the joy of reading and hands-on creativity straight to children’s homes. Tailored for ages 2–10, each themed box sparks imagination, encourages learning through play, and builds a lifelong love for stories.
​
Participating children receive a beautifully curated package filled with tools for discovery and fun, turning reading into a magical, interactive experience that families can share.
BFC PODCAST
A storytelling and literacy-inspired podcast that explores books, authors, and the power of imagination. Episodes include:
Author Spotlights & Interviews — conversations with children’s and young adult authors about their creative journeys and the stories behind their stories.
​
Read-Aloud Snippets & Storytime Segments — narrated readings from featured books, offering a taste of new titles while promoting family read-aloud traditions.
​
Building Reading Habits — practical tips for parents, educators, and readers of all ages to make books a daily ritual.
​
Creative Writing Corners — short prompts and exercises to inspire imagination and confidence in young writers.
​
Community Voices — stories from teachers, librarians, and volunteers about how Bookish Fairy Club programs are making a difference.
​
Bookish Fairy News & Giveaways — updates on nonprofit initiatives like Booksgiving, upcoming virtual reads, and opportunities for listeners to donate or volunteer.



Across the Page
Adult Virtual Meet
Our Virtual Read-Along Series is an online gathering for adults to explore powerful stories, exchange ideas, and build community through books. Each participant receives a free copy of the featured title, ensuring that access to reading is never a barrier to participation.
​
Each session blends literature, discussion, and creativity — turning reading into a shared experience rather than a solitary one, while nurturing mindfulness, reflection, and emotional wellbeing.
​
• Featured Books Across Genres — from contemporary fiction and fantasy to memoirs and poetry, each title is chosen for its ability to inspire empathy, self-reflection, and meaningful conversation.
​
• Interactive Author & Educator Panels — connect directly with authors, teachers, and mental health advocates through live Q&A sessions that explore the personal and emotional roots of storytelling.
​
• Guided Book Discussions — moderated by volunteers or guest facilitators, each session explores themes like identity, resilience, healing, and hope — encouraging open, stigma-free dialogue around life’s challenges.
​
• Community Breakout Circles — small-group conversations designed to make participation personal and supportive, helping readers build connections beyond the screen.
​
• Creative Reflections & Journaling — participants are invited to keep a personal reflection journal or contribute creative responses—poems, artwork, or short essays— inspired by each book’s themes. Optional guided journaling prompts promote self-care, gratitude, and emotional insight.

Between the Lines
Teen Virtual Meet
Our Virtual Read-Along Series for teens is a welcoming online space to dive into powerful stories, share ideas, and connect with others who love to read. Each participant gets a free copy of the featured book — because everyone deserves access to stories that inspire, challenge, and reflect who they are.
Every session blends reading, real talk, and creativity — turning books into a shared experience that encourages curiosity, self-expression, and connection.
​
• Books That Speak to You — from fantasy and coming-of-age adventures to memoirs and poetry, each book is chosen for its ability to spark curiosity, empathy, and reflection on what it means to grow, imagine, and belong.
​
• Author & Creator Chats — meet authors, educators, and creators in live Q&A sessions. Get behind-the-scenes insight into their creative process and how storytelling connects to real-life experiences.
​
• Guided Discussions — explore big themes like identity, friendship, courage, and resilience in open, judgment-free conversations designed to help you see yourself — and others — in new ways.
​
• Community Circles — small breakout groups give you a chance to share thoughts, build friendships, and connect in a comfortable, supportive space.
​
• Creative Journaling & Expression — includes optional journaling prompts, art challenges, or writing reflections that help you explore how the story connects to your own life. Share your creativity through poems, doodles, playlists, or digital art inspired by the featured book!
